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"at my primary" is not correct and lacks clarity in written English.
It may be intended to refer to a primary school or primary location, but it needs additional context to be meaningful. Example: "I learned the basics of mathematics at my primary school."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Always specify the noun following "at my primary", such as "at my primary school" or "at my primary location", to ensure grammatical correctness and clarity.
Common error
Avoid using "at my primary" without specifying the noun it modifies. This omission leads to grammatical errors and ambiguity. Instead, complete the phrase with a noun, such as "at my primary school" or "at my primary residence".

FAQs
How should I correctly use the phrase "at my primary"?
To use the phrase correctly, always follow it with a noun that clarifies the context, such as "at my primary school" or "at my primary residence". Omitting the noun makes the phrase grammatically incomplete.
What can I say instead of "at my primary" to refer to my early education?
You can use alternatives like "during my primary education", "in my primary years", or "when I was in primary school".
Is it grammatically correct to say "at my primary" without adding a noun?
No, it is not grammatically correct. The phrase requires a noun to specify the location or context, such as "at my primary school" or "at my primary location".
